What Is PFOA?
Perfluorooctanoic acid (PFOA) is one of many man-made PFAS compounds historically used in manufacturing processes, coatings, and industrial products. Because PFOA is highly stable, it can remain in water systems and the environment for long periods of time. Understanding whether PFOA is present can be important for assessing system performance, evaluating treatment processes, or planning infrastructure updates. While PFOA is widely discussed in environmental and engineering circles, each facility’s situation is unique, making accurate measurement a valuable first step in any evaluation.
